Interactive maps have evolved into indispensable tools for websites and applications, offering users dynamic ways to explore locations, find information, and make informed decisions. In this blog post, we'll delve into the benefits of incorporating interactive maps and explore the methods for designing them effectively.
### The Power of Interactive Maps
Interactive maps transform static location data into engaging and informative experiences. They can be applied to various industries and purposes, offering the following advantages:
**1. Enhanced User Engagement**: Interactive maps captivate users by allowing them to interact directly with the content. This engagement encourages longer visits and greater exploration of your website or application.
**2. Improved User Experience**: Users can customize their interactions, such as zooming in, panning, and toggling layers, ensuring they get the information they need, just the way they want it.
**3. Location Awareness**: Interactive maps provide users with a sense of place and context. They help users understand spatial relationships, making it easier to locate businesses, attractions, or points of interest.
**4. Data Visualization**: Interactive maps can display complex data sets, such as geographic trends, demographics, or real-time information, in a visually digestible manner.
**5. Decision Support**: Users can make informed decisions based on geographic data. For example, they can find the nearest store, plan routes, or assess the impact of developments on their surroundings.
### Methods for Designing Interactive Maps
Creating effective interactive maps requires thoughtful planning and design. Here are the key steps and techniques to consider:
**1. Define Your Objectives**: Clearly define the purpose and goals of your interactive map. What information do you want to convey? Who is your target audience? Understanding your objectives is crucial for map design.
**2. Choose the Right Mapping Platform**: Select a mapping platform or tool that aligns with your needs. Options like Google Maps, Mapbox, and Leaflet offer various features and customization capabilities.
**3. Data Collection and Integration**: Gather the necessary geographic data and integrate it into your map. Ensure data accuracy and quality, as this information forms the foundation of your map's functionality.
**4. User Interface (UI) Design**: Create an intuitive and user-friendly interface. Include easily accessible controls for zooming, panning, and interacting with map elements. Consider using familiar icons and labels.
**5. Custom Styling**: Customize the map's appearance to match your brand or theme. Adjust colors, fonts, and markers to create a cohesive visual identity.
**6. Responsive Design**: Ensure your interactive map is responsive, meaning it adapts to various screen sizes and devices. Mobile users should have the same smooth experience as desktop users.
**7. Layer Management**: Organize your data into layers, allowing users to toggle on and off specific information. For example, you can display different categories of businesses on separate layers.
**8. Data Visualization**: Utilize markers, pop-ups, and tooltips to present data clearly. For complex data sets, consider using heatmaps, clustering, or thematic overlays for easy interpretation.
**9. User Feedback**: Implement features that provide user feedback, such as indicating when markers are clicked or when data is updated in real-time.
**10. Accessibility**: Ensure that your interactive map is accessible to users with disabilities. Provide alternative text for images, use semantic HTML, and follow accessibility guidelines.
**11. Testing and Optimization**: Thoroughly test your interactive map on various devices and browsers. Optimize performance by minimizing unnecessary data loads and ensuring fast load times.
**12. Documentation and Support**: Provide clear documentation and support resources for users who may have questions about using your interactive map effectively.
### Conclusion
Interactive maps are powerful tools that can enrich the user experience, enhance data visualization, and facilitate decision-making. By following these methods for designing interactive maps, you can create engaging and informative additions to your websites and applications. Whether you're guiding users to locations, visualizing data, or providing valuable information, interactive maps are a valuable asset in the digital landscape.